Indiana Commission on the Social Status of Black Males

The Indiana Black Barbershop Health Initiative (IBBHI) focuses on improving health outcomes for Black males, who face the highest mortality rate in the state. Leveraging trusted spaces like Black-owned barbershops, the initiative offers free health screenings and educates on chronic diseases and healthy living. Celebrating its 10th anniversary, IBBHI hosts screenings across multiple communities, aiming to build trust and awareness around health.
